java基本输入输出 关于java堆栈的问题,在编译的时候入栈的顺序是怎么样的?
关于java堆栈的问题,在编译的时候入栈的顺序是怎么样的?事实上,JVM堆栈是一种以“堆栈帧”为单位的顺序访问结构。在JVM中,方法调用将在JVM堆栈上分配(put)和取消(put)相应的堆栈帧。当方
关于java堆栈的问题,在编译的时候入栈的顺序是怎么样的?
事实上,JVM堆栈是一种以“堆栈帧”为单位的顺序访问结构。在JVM中,方法调用将在JVM堆栈上分配(put)和取消(put)相应的堆栈帧。当方法离开(正常返回或异常)时,撤消堆栈帧(即堆栈外)。
如何理解“入栈、读栈、出栈”?
栈入是指将上一个电路块的结果存储在临时寄存器中。当它需要与下列电路一起工作时,使用堆栈读取指令。最后,输出stack out指令。尽管stack read指令和stack out指令都是并行输出,但是stack read指令和stack out指令具有相关的组件或电路块,它们与先前的临时结果一起工作以生成输出